Lewis Kinsella is a defender currently playing in Aston Villa’s Under-21 team.

Lewis Kinsella
Full Name Lewis Kinsella
Date of Birth 2 September 1994
Age 29 years
Place of Birth Watford, England
Position Defender
Nationality English
Current club Aston Villa
Previous club/s Arsenal

Youth career

Kinsella progressed through the youth ranks at Arsenal before joining Villa as an Under-16. The left-back instantly made an impression at his new club, playing in all but one of Villa's NextGen Series ties in 2011-12 and scoring a memorable winner away in Istanbul to secure a 2-1 win over Fenerbahce. He was hit by injury at the start of 2012-13 but returned to feature in the latter stages of the Under-19 European competition as Villa went on to lift the trophy in Como.

Career honours

Kinsella was victorious with the Under-19s in 2012-13 as they claimed the NextGen Series crown after a 2-0 final win over Chelsea.
